281412 Nano Crystalline Magnetic Ring for Renewable Energy Inductor Filter
Benefits of Nanocrystalline Core: | ||||||||||
1. High saturation magnetic induction (Bs) | ||||||||||
2. Low core loss compare to other core materials | ||||||||||
3. Good frequency and temperature characteristics,usable to 3000KHz | ||||||||||
4. Good DC Bias characteristics | ||||||||||
5. Low leakage flux | ||||||||||
6. Size saving and lighter weight compare to others |

Q: What Effect Does Heating The Magnetic Material Have? | |||||||
A: Magnetic materials properties are temperature dependent. When temperature rises the magnetic interaction in the materials reduces due to thermal energy enhancement. When thermal energy overcomes the magnetic energy , magnetic property will reduce drastically or become zero. | |||||||
